Samoa, encompassing Upolu, Savai'i, and surrounding islands, experiences a tropical marine climate characterized by high atmospheric humidity, intense solar UV radiation, and continuous salt-spray exposure. Standard exterior-grade metals and low-end LED assemblies deteriorate rapidly under these conditions, leading to galvanic corrosion, water intrusion, electrical faults, and acrylic yellowing.
To prevent these failures, architectural signs deployed in coastal zones like Apia Harbor must utilize marine-grade materials. The standard structural framework consists of 316/304 stainless steel treated with electro-polishing or powder coating with fluorocarbon resins. For structural plastics, UV-stabilized polycarbonate or high-impact PMMA sheets are mandatory to withstand the harsh solar radiation without fracturing or losing translucency.
Furthermore, structural stability during tropical storms is a key safety issue. Our giant free-standing letters are engineered to withstand Category 5 wind loads. This is achieved by using internal structural steel cages anchored to reinforced concrete footings with heavy-duty expansion bolts, providing reliable safety during the region's intense cyclone seasons.
Worldwide, the large-scale luminous signage industry is shifting toward smart, energy-efficient solutions. The integration of IoT controllers allows facility managers to monitor power draw, diagnose LED failures, and adjust illumination levels remotely. In remote island contexts like Samoa, where electricity costs can be relatively high and grid stability may vary outside urban centers, this trend is critical.
We are actively implementing hybrid off-grid solar-powered signage solutions. By combining high-efficiency monocrystalline solar panels with local battery storage, giant letters can operate independently of the municipal power grid. This not only reduces operational costs for ecotourism resorts in Savai'i but also ensures continued illumination during grid outages, keeping safety signs and landmark logos operational.

Large-scale architectural signage plays a key role in visitor navigation and brand identity across Samoa's growing tourism sectors. Implementing these projects requires coordinating structural engineering, lighting design, and marine-grade protective coatings.
In high-salinity coastal areas like Mulifanua or Lalomanu, salt spray accelerates metal oxidation. Standard paint finishes can bubble and peel within months. Our solution utilizes multi-layer polyurethane coatings or thermosetting powder coatings applied over sandblasted stainless steel or aluminum. This creates a non-porous barrier against moisture and salt ions, significantly extending the lifespan of the sign.
Signs installed in cyclone-prone regions must be designed to withstand high wind forces. Our engineering team conducts wind load calculations based on the sign's surface area, height, and local exposure factors. The internal structural frames are welded using high-tensile steel, with load paths transferred to reinforced concrete bases using anchor bolt assemblies designed for wind shear resistance.
High tropical temperatures combined with internal heat from LED modules can cause components to degrade prematurely. Our giant letters are engineered with passive heat dissipation channels and hydrophobic ePTFE vents. These vents allow pressure equalization and moisture escape without allowing dust or rain to penetrate the enclosure, preventing internal condensation and keeping the electronics dry.

For coastal installations, we recommend marine-grade 316 stainless steel, powder-coated aluminum, or UV-stabilized polycarbonate. These materials provide high resistance to salt spray corrosion and prevent yellowing or cracking from intense tropical sun.
Yes, our signs can be engineered to meet local wind load regulations, including cyclone-force winds. We provide detailed structural drawing and base footprint specifications for concrete foundations, ensuring stability during tropical storms.
Our LED modules operate on low-voltage 12V or 24V DC power, keeping power consumption minimal. They can be integrated with off-grid solar and battery systems, making them suitable for remote resorts or locations with high energy costs.
We handle export packaging using reinforced wooden crates to protect the signs during transit. Shipping via ocean freight to the Port of Apia typically takes 25 to 35 days, including customs documentation preparation. Air freight options are also available for smaller items.
